First Impression  

When I walked into Miller Place Bagels and Deli, I was instantly reminded of why I love New York bagel spots. The rich scent of hazelnut coffee and fresh bagels filled the air. My girlfriend and I both ordered Egg Everything bagels with bacon, egg, cheese, salt, pepper, and ketchup. I got my eggs over medium, while she chose fried. The photos really tell the story: the bagel had just the right texture, perfectly balanced between chewy and firm. The bacon was cooked perfectly for me, and the egg added a delicious, runny richness.

The Verdict

5 stars! 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 Food

I can tell Miller Place Bagel and Deli has character. The “Looong I-Lander” bagel was delicious with premium ingredients.
